Sharon Trainor, BSW

Bay, Franklin, Gulf Healthy Start Coalition, Inc.

Ms. Trainor is a Philadelphia, Pennsylvania native and attend The University of Bridgeport, Connecticut before moving south to Florida to later graduate with a Bachelor of Science from Florida State University.  Sharon began her journey as an advocate for those less fortunate by “doing the most good” for The Salvation Army as the Social Services Director and led in their development of their Transitional Housing Shelter that provided 12 apartments for homeless families in need. Sharon was then asked to spearhead the initiation of a brand-new home visiting program to the Bay County area in the late 90’s called Early Head Start Home Based Services.  Sharon then became pregnant and had a challenging pregnancy that led her to the Healthy Start Program and all the enhanced services they had to offer. 

Sharon began advocating within the Maternal and Child Health Community over 20 years ago and continues to support the challenges faced by this population daily as the director of The Bay, Franklin, Gulf, Healthy Start Coalition for over 17 years.  Sharon has served as the local Homeless Coalition chair, the chair of the Panama City Kiwanis, an Alignment Bay County organization newborn to 5 youth chairperson, Healthy Families Board member and a lifelong Salvation Army Board member. Sharon has also served several terms as an executive committee member for the Florida Association of Healthy Start Coalitions, Inc.
